Bug ID: 115236 Summary: wrong code at -O1 and above with -fno-tree-fre on x86_64-linux-gnu Product: gcc Version: unknown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: normal Priority: P3 Component: tree-optimization Assignee: unassigned at gcc dot gnu.org Reporter: zhendong.su at inf dot ethz.ch Target Milestone: --- It appears to be a recent regression as it doesn't reproduce with 14.1 and earlier. Compiler Explorer: https://godbolt.org/z/xhY65cevr [533] % gcctk -v Using built-in specs. COLLECT_GCC=gcctk COLLECT_LTO_WRAPPER=/local/suz-local/software/local/gcc-trunk/libexec/gcc/x86_64-pc-linux-gnu/15.0.0/lto-wrapper Target: x86_64-pc-linux-gnu Configured with: ../gcc-trunk/configure --disable-bootstrap --enable-checking=yes --prefix=/local/suz-local/software/local/gcc-trunk --enable-sanitizers --enable-languages=c,c++ --disable-werror --enable-multilib Thread model: posix Supported LTO compression algorithms: zlib gcc version 15.0.0 20240526 (experimental) (GCC) [534] % [534] % gcctk -O1 small.c; ./a.out [535] % [535] % gcctk -O1 -fno-tree-fre small.c [536] % ./a.out Aborted [537] % cat small.c int a, *b = &a; int main() { int *c, *volatile *d = &c; *d = b; if (c != &a) __builtin_abort(); return 0; }
